这里是文章模块栏目内容页
html里如何写三元运算

在HTML中,我们不能直接使用三元运算符(? :),因为这是一种JavaScript的语法结构,我们可以在JavaScript代码中使用三元运算符,然后将结果显示在HTML元素中,下面是如何在HTML中结合JavaScript实现三元运算的详细步骤。

html里如何写三元运算
(图片来源网络,侵删)

1. 理解三元运算符

三元运算符是JavaScript中的一种条件表达式,其基本格式为:

condition ? expression1 : expression2

如果condition为真(true),则表达式返回expression1的结果;如果为假(false),则返回expression2的结果。

2. 在HTML中使用JavaScript三元运算符

要在HTML中使用三元运算符,你需要在

在这个例子中,我们首先定义了一个变量num,然后使用三元运算符判断num是否大于5,根据判断结果,我们将不同的字符串赋值给message变量,我们使用document.getElementById()方法获取页面中的

元素,并将其内容设置为message变量的值。

方法二:外部JavaScript文件

如果你的项目中有很多JavaScript代码,你可能需要将这些代码放在一个单独的文件中,你可以创建一个.js文件,然后在HTML文件中引用它。

创建一个名为main.js的文件,并在其中编写以下代码:

// 定义变量
var num = 10;
// 使用三元运算符
var message = (num > 5) ? "数字大于5" : "数字小于等于5";
// 将结果显示在HTML元素中
document.getElementById("result").innerHTML = message;

在HTML文件中引用main.js文件:




    
    
    三元运算符示例


    

这样,当你访问这个HTML文件时,浏览器会加载并执行main.js文件中的JavaScript代码,从而实现三元运算符的功能。

3. 归纳

虽然HTML本身不支持三元运算符,但通过结合JavaScript,我们可以在HTML中实现三元运算的功能,这可以帮助我们根据不同条件动态地生成和显示内容,从而提高网页的交互性和用户体验,希望这个教程对你有所帮助!

更多栏目